Light Flicker
 
Hi, Can anyone suggest ways of creating a flickering light effect? Im trying to create a small camping light but i guess an effect of a candle flicker would work. How would i go about this?

Alan 20-02-2006 04:11 PM

you should write an expression to control the intensity of the light. Setting it to a random number every few frames should do the job.

So something like... LightShape1.intensity = rand(0.5,1.5); ??

what kind of light do you think would be best? i was thinking a point light, but it seems to create quite a harsh light and the ambient light lights up a bit too much of the area....

Alan 20-02-2006 05:54 PM

you should never really use ambient lights for lighting as they flatten out the scene by not casting shadows etc and thus applying even light everywhere (they suck ;)) put decay on your point light and it wont be so harsh. remember to compensate for the decay in the intensity value by pushing it up e.g. 5.
